How much do commission data entry insurance j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for commission data entry insurance in Portland, OR is $20.65,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.36 and $23.22 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a commission data entry insurance job?

Commission Data Entry Insurance jobs involve inputting, verifying, and maintaining records related to insurance commissions. These professionals enter data about sales, commissions earned by agents, policyholder information, and other financial transactions into specialized databases or software. Accuracy and attention to detail are crucial in this role to ensure agents are paid correctly and records comply with regulatory requirements. They may also generate reports, reconcile discrepancies, and assist with audits. Depending on the company, the job may be full-time, part-time, or remote.

What are typical challenges in a commission data entry insurance job, and how can they be managed?

Commission Data Entry Insurance professionals often encounter challenges such as handling large volumes of complex policy data, ensuring accuracy in calculations, and reconciling discrepancies in commission reports. Attention to detail and strong organizational skills are essential to manage these tasks efficiently. Collaborating closely with agents, brokers, and the finance team helps resolve discrepancies and clarify commission structures. Utilizing specialized insurance data entry software and regularly updating process knowledge can also streamline workflow and minimize errors.

What is data entry for insurance?

Data entry for insurance involves inputting and managing client information, policy details, claims, and other relevant data into insurance company systems. It requires accuracy, attention to detail, and often familiarity with data management tools like spreadsheets or specialized software. This role supports efficient policy processing and record keeping within the insurance industry.

What skills and qualifications are needed for a commission data entry insurance job?

To thrive as a Commission Data Entry Insurance professional, you need strong attention to detail, data accuracy, and familiarity with insurance terminology,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Proficiency in spreadsheet software (such as Microsoft Excel), insurance management systems, and sometimes experience with CRM tools is typically required. Excellent organizational skills, time management, and effective communication help you excel in managing high volumes of sensitive data and collaborating with team members. These skills are crucial for ensuring precise commission calculations, maintaining data integrity, and supporting smooth insurance operations.

Position Summary

Kelly® is hiring Data Entry Operators to support a large-scale document digitization project for U.S. Bank in Portland, OR. This long-term assignment is expected to continue through the end of 2027 and offers the opportunity to work in a structured, fast-paced production environment.

Under the direction of a Team Leader or Work Coordinator, the Data Entry Operator validates transaction information by accurately entering and reviewing data captured through the transport system. This role requires exceptional attention to detail, speed, and accuracy while processing high volumes of financial documents.


Key Responsibilities
  • Enter and validate transaction data with a high level of accuracy.
  • Achieve a minimum of 8,500 keystrokes per hour or maintain 55+ WPM with an error rate of 1% or less.
  • Perform 10-key by touch data entry.
  • Review and verify information from lead tickets, extraction tickets, vouchers, checks, and OCR-generated data.
  • Validate:
    • Received dates
    • Option numbers
    • Processor IDs
    • Payment amounts
    • Taxpayer Identification Numbers (TIN)
    • Name Control information
    • Tax codes and periods
    • Transaction codes
    • MICR line information from checks
  • Maintain knowledge of departmental production processes and quality standards.
  • Meet daily productivity and quality expectations.
  • Work effectively with team members, supervisors, and U.S. Bank personnel.
  • Follow written and verbal instructions accurately.
